Q: Is 28,225,176 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 28,225,176 is not a prime number.

Why is 28,225,176 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 28225176 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 7 8 12 14 21 24 28 42 49 56 84 98 147 168 196 294 392 588 1,176 24,001 48,002 72,003 96,004 144,006 168,007 192,008 288,012 336,014 504,021 576,024 672,028 1,008,042 1,176,049 1,344,056 2,016,084 2,352,098 3,528,147 4,032,168 4,704,196 7,056,294 9,408,392 14,112,588 and 28,225,176, with no remainder.

Since 28,225,176 cannot be divided by just 1 and 28,225,176, it is not a prime number.
